What is the average house price in Skelmersdale?

The average house price in Skelmersdale, Lancashire is £120,566. Prices range from £250 to £13,979,004.

How many properties are in Skelmersdale?

There are 9,956 properties in Skelmersdale with 12,254 recorded transactions since 1995.

What is the median house price in Skelmersdale?

The median house price in Skelmersdale is £86,000, compared to an average of £120,566.

What types of properties are available in Skelmersdale?

Skelmersdale has 3,878 terraced properties, 2,969 semi-detached properties, 2,487 detached properties, 419 flat / maisonette properties.

How have house prices changed in Skelmersdale?

Average house prices in Skelmersdale have risen by 395% from £44,115 in 1995 to £218,365 in 2025.

What are the most popular streets in Skelmersdale?

The most popular streets in Skelmersdale by number of properties include Ormskirk Road, Mercury Way, Jackfield Way, School Lane, Yewdale.

Where is Skelmersdale located?

Skelmersdale is located in Lancashire, in the West Lancashire district.
